Lionheart Offers Summer Camps in June

A new improv camp has been added to the summer programs for kids and adults at the Norcross theatre company.

Lionheart Theatre Co. again will host two weeks of low-cost, fun and creative summer drama camps and classes. Lionheart is offering two separate sessions. From June 10 through June 14, the campers will sing, dance and act with a “Lion King” theme, and from June 17 through June 21, “Mary Poppins” is the theme. The Young Stars Camp for ages 4 through 7 is 10 a.m. to noon and costs only $75 per camper. The Spotlight Camp for ages 7-12 is from 12:30 p.m. to 3:30 p.m. and costs $150 per camper and $100 for siblings. Also from June 10 through 14 from 4 p.m. to 5 p.m, The Improv Workshop for ages 10 through adult costs only $20. Students learn the basics of great and funny improv. 'To Kill a Mockingbird' Opens at Lionheart This Weekend

The run at the Norcross community theatre includes special performances depicting author Harper Lee.

The beloved and society-shaking story of "To Kill a Mockingbird" opens at Lionheart Theatre Co. on April 26 and runs through May 12. Wrapped in warmth and humor, "To Kill a Mockingbird" challenges the social norms of the 1930s in the South—confronting themes of inequality, fairness, honesty, bravery and gender. The original Pulitzer-price-winning novel by Harper Lee is a staple in American classrooms. Atticus Finch, unforgettably portrayed by Gregory Peck in the 1962 Oscar-winning movie, is hailed as an American ideal of quiet strength, fairness, legal integrity and fatherhood. Renowned Fantasy Artist to Sign Middle-Earth Calendars During 'The Hobbit' at Lionheart

Jef Murray will unveil his 2013 calendar during the showing of "The Hobbit" at Lionheart Theatre in Norcross.

World-famous fantasy artist Jef Murray will be on hand at Lionheart Theatre Company’s live Sunday performance of J.R.R. Tolkien’s fantasy adventure "The Hobbit" to sign his new 2013 Jef Murray Middle-Earth Calendar and show posters. Murray will be available before the Sunday show from 1p.m. to 2 p.m. and immediately following the show at 3:45 p.m. Fans can purchase calendars without attending the show and can also purchase autographed calendars at other shows. The calendars are $17 each and the posters are $5.  Murray is generously sharing proceeds of the calendar sales with the non-profit community theatre. He also donated the artwork for the poster. GAC Nominated for Theatre Awards

Greater Atlanta Christian Schools holds two nominations for choreography and supporting actor in the Shuler Hensley Awards.

Greater Atlanta Christian Schools has been nominated in two categories for the Shuler Hensley Awards, also known as The Georgia High School Musical Theater Awards.  Announced in a press release from the Cobb Energy Performing Arts Centre Foundation, GAC has been recognized for it's production of "Disney's Beauty and the Beast." The show has been nominated for the Choreography category, student Jacob Baker has been given a nod in the Supporting Actor category for his role as Gaston. GAC is among 42 high schools from 12 counties that have been nominated in the awards' 15 categories. 'J. Edgar': Good Guy or Bad Guy?

Leonardo DiCaprio portrays the man who led the FBI for decades.

He ruled the Federal Bureau of Investigation for decades, nosing around in the private lives of his enemies and friends. Leonardo DiCaprio stars in a Clint Eastwood directed film about the secret life of one of the most powerful men in the United States in the last century -- J. Edgar Hoover "J. Edgar" focuses on those closest to Hoover: mother Annie Hoover (Judi Dench), secretary Helen Gandy (Naomi Watts) and FBI associate director and Hoover companion Clyde Tolson (Armie Hammer). DiCaprio as an aging Hoover was a stretch at times. I had a hard time buying the 37-year-old DiCaprio as the old J. Edgar.
